About Koen Magerman

Koen Magerman is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Infectious Diseases, Molecular Medicine, Pharmacology and Clinical Biochemistry, having authored 47 papers that have together received 496 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pneumonia and Respiratory Infections (12 papers),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(8 papers), Antibiotics Pharmacokinetics and Efficacy (7 papers), Antibiotic Use and Resistance (6 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(6 papers), Respiratory viral infections research (5 papers), Patient Satisfaction in Healthcare (5 papers) and Infective Endocarditis Diagnosis and Management (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(58 citations), Endocrinology (93 citations), Molecular Medicine (84 citations), Clinical Biochemistry (78 citations) and Infectious Diseases (136 citations). Koen Magerman has collaborated with scholars based in Belgium, Netherlands and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Reinoud Cartuyvels, A. Mewis, Jean‐Luc Rummens, S. Nys, Jan Verhaegen, Herman Goossens, Marc Raes, Eline Vandael, Philippe Alliët and Boudewijn Catry. Their work appears in journals such as European Journal of Clinical Microbiology & Infectious Diseases, Eurosurveillance, Diagnostic Microbiology and Infectious Disease, Clinical Microbiology and Infection and International Journal of Antimicrobial Agents.
